Glardon-Vallorbe Square Pointed Precision Files (LP1464) are tapered and cut on all four sides, including fully cut and usable to the point — making them ideal for reaching into corners, slots, and tight interior angles with precision. Measurements given are at the thickest point of the file.
Manufactured to precise production standards using a combination of machine cutting and hand craftsmanship, these Swiss Made files are built from the finest heat-tempered chrome alloy steel. The result is exceptional accuracy, superior cutting action, and long-lasting durability across all metals. Formerly distributed by Grobet USA under the Grobet Swiss brand name.

Notes
- File lengths are measured from where the teeth begin to the end of the file — the tang is not included in the stated length.
- Cut grade numbering: higher numbers indicate finer cuts. Cut 00 is coarsest; Cut 6 is finest.
